]> _ Git - cubist_minisearch.git/commitdiff
wip #4804
authorVincent Vanwaelscappel <vincent@cubedesigners.com>
Wed, 19 Jan 2022 15:48:25 +0000 (16:48 +0100)
committerVincent Vanwaelscappel <vincent@cubedesigners.com>
Wed, 19 Jan 2022 15:48:25 +0000 (16:48 +0100)
.idea/cubist_minisearch.iml
.idea/php.xml
src/Index.php

index cf5cda5253fae99ed7957f3c0734e7fb35f39a4d..a82870cf3392439262b15f3026369aea1de7b4ce 100644 (file)
@@ -21,7 +21,6 @@
       <excludeFolder url="file://$MODULE_DIR$/vendor/symfony/deprecation-contracts" />
       <excludeFolder url="file://$MODULE_DIR$/vendor/symfony/css-selector" />
       <excludeFolder url="file://$MODULE_DIR$/vendor/symfony/console" />
-      <excludeFolder url="file://$MODULE_DIR$/vendor/symfony/http-client-contracts" />
       <excludeFolder url="file://$MODULE_DIR$/vendor/symfony/finder" />
       <excludeFolder url="file://$MODULE_DIR$/vendor/symfony/event-dispatcher-contracts" />
       <excludeFolder url="file://$MODULE_DIR$/vendor/symfony/event-dispatcher" />
index 796581a438982f79defd545ca04c836ae34dc7ba..6d2ca67a6f1e9bd3e467c1689331c71d364e59e6 100644 (file)
@@ -19,7 +19,6 @@
       <path value="$PROJECT_DIR$/vendor/symfony/deprecation-contracts" />
       <path value="$PROJECT_DIR$/vendor/symfony/css-selector" />
       <path value="$PROJECT_DIR$/vendor/symfony/console" />
-      <path value="$PROJECT_DIR$/vendor/symfony/http-client-contracts" />
       <path value="$PROJECT_DIR$/vendor/symfony/finder" />
       <path value="$PROJECT_DIR$/vendor/symfony/event-dispatcher-contracts" />
       <path value="$PROJECT_DIR$/vendor/symfony/event-dispatcher" />
index 70fa6ee133b03bf7fe1b7064d7f07eeaf33b2b8c..389c5192e80a73726c872006da535211471bcfe1 100644 (file)
@@ -16,6 +16,11 @@ class Index implements ShouldQueue, ShouldBeUnique
     /** @var Document[] */
     protected $documents = [];
 
+    /**
+     * @var string
+     */
+    protected $varname='documents';
+
     /**
      * @var string
      */
@@ -65,6 +70,6 @@ class Index implements ShouldQueue, ShouldBeUnique
         foreach ($this->documents as $document) {
             $res = array_merge($res, $document->process());
         }
-        return 'const documents = ' . json_encode($res) . ';';
+        return 'const '.$this->varname.' = ' . json_encode($res) . ';';
     }
 }
\ No newline at end of file